A rebuild creates search risk when useful pages, URLs, content, internal links, or technical signals are changed carelessly. We preserve valuable material where appropriate, map changed URLs to redirects, and check the important search foundations at launch. That reduces avoidable risk, but it cannot guarantee rankings stay exactly the same. The full approach is explained on the Website Rebuild page.
